Robin's AI assistant in workplace analytics helps organizations forecast future space needs, measure utilization patterns, and identify trends from office usage data. This allows for data-driven decision-making in planning and optimizing the physical workspace without guesswork.
Yes, Robin offers access control sync as part of its space management and analytics features. This allows for a unified system where booking policies and occupancy data can be integrated with physical access mechanisms.
Employees can book a variety of resources including desks (shared or assigned), meeting rooms, parking spots, and lockers. The platform also supports custom resources, allowing organizations to configure booking for other specific assets.
Yes, Robin's meeting management features include the ability to handle catering, AV (audio-visual), and tech requests. These are customizable services that can be integrated into the meeting booking process.
The primary benefit is the consolidation of various workplace functions—like desk booking, room scheduling, visitor management, and analytics—into one unified platform. This reduces the need for multiple software subscriptions, minimizes context-switching for users, and provides a holistic view of workplace operations.
No, Robin is designed as a comprehensive, unified workplace platform. If an organization is only looking for a point solution, such as software exclusively for room displays, there are other options that would be a better fit.
